Lines Matching refs:TaoLineSearch

31 PetscErrorCode TaoLineSearchViewFromOptions(TaoLineSearch A, PetscObject obj, const char name[])  in TaoLineSearchViewFromOptions()
63 PetscErrorCode TaoLineSearchView(TaoLineSearch ls, PetscViewer viewer) in TaoLineSearchView()
117 PetscErrorCode TaoLineSearchCreate(MPI_Comm comm, TaoLineSearch *newls) in TaoLineSearchCreate()
119 TaoLineSearch ls; in TaoLineSearchCreate()
161 PetscErrorCode TaoLineSearchSetUp(TaoLineSearch ls) in TaoLineSearchSetUp()
213 PetscErrorCode TaoLineSearchReset(TaoLineSearch ls) in TaoLineSearchReset()
234 PetscErrorCode TaoLineSearchDestroy(TaoLineSearch *ls) in TaoLineSearchDestroy()
285 PetscErrorCode TaoLineSearchApply(TaoLineSearch ls, Vec x, PetscReal *f, Vec g, Vec s, PetscReal *s… in TaoLineSearchApply()
376 PetscErrorCode TaoLineSearchSetType(TaoLineSearch ls, TaoLineSearchType type) in TaoLineSearchSetType()
378 PetscErrorCode (*r)(TaoLineSearch); in TaoLineSearchSetType()
433 PetscErrorCode TaoLineSearchMonitor(TaoLineSearch ls, PetscInt its, PetscReal f, PetscReal step) in TaoLineSearchMonitor()
478 PetscErrorCode TaoLineSearchSetFromOptions(TaoLineSearch ls) in TaoLineSearchSetFromOptions()
530 PetscErrorCode TaoLineSearchGetType(TaoLineSearch ls, TaoLineSearchType *type) in TaoLineSearchGetType()
562 PetscErrorCode TaoLineSearchGetNumberFunctionEvaluations(TaoLineSearch ls, PetscInt *nfeval, PetscI… in TaoLineSearchGetNumberFunctionEvaluations()
589 PetscErrorCode TaoLineSearchIsUsingTaoRoutines(TaoLineSearch ls, PetscBool *flg) in TaoLineSearchIsUsingTaoRoutines()
627 PetscErrorCode TaoLineSearchSetObjectiveRoutine(TaoLineSearch ls, PetscErrorCode (*func)(TaoLineSea… in TaoLineSearchSetObjectiveRoutine()
668 PetscErrorCode TaoLineSearchSetGradientRoutine(TaoLineSearch ls, PetscErrorCode (*func)(TaoLineSear… in TaoLineSearchSetGradientRoutine()
708 …Code TaoLineSearchSetObjectiveAndGradientRoutine(TaoLineSearch ls, PetscErrorCode (*func)(TaoLineS… in TaoLineSearchSetObjectiveAndGradientRoutine()
758 …ErrorCode TaoLineSearchSetObjectiveAndGTSRoutine(TaoLineSearch ls, PetscErrorCode (*func)(TaoLineS… in TaoLineSearchSetObjectiveAndGTSRoutine()
783 PetscErrorCode TaoLineSearchUseTaoRoutines(TaoLineSearch ls, Tao ts) in TaoLineSearchUseTaoRoutines()
813 PetscErrorCode TaoLineSearchComputeObjective(TaoLineSearch ls, Vec x, PetscReal *f) in TaoLineSearchComputeObjective()
861 PetscErrorCode TaoLineSearchComputeObjectiveAndGradient(TaoLineSearch ls, Vec x, PetscReal *f, Vec … in TaoLineSearchComputeObjectiveAndGradient()
906 PetscErrorCode TaoLineSearchComputeGradient(TaoLineSearch ls, Vec x, Vec g) in TaoLineSearchComputeGradient()
950 PetscErrorCode TaoLineSearchComputeObjectiveAndGTS(TaoLineSearch ls, Vec x, PetscReal *f, PetscReal… in TaoLineSearchComputeObjectiveAndGTS()
985 PetscErrorCode TaoLineSearchGetSolution(TaoLineSearch ls, Vec x, PetscReal *f, Vec g, PetscReal *st… in TaoLineSearchGetSolution()
1017 PetscErrorCode TaoLineSearchGetStartingVector(TaoLineSearch ls, Vec *x) in TaoLineSearchGetStartingVector()
1041 PetscErrorCode TaoLineSearchGetStepDirection(TaoLineSearch ls, Vec *s) in TaoLineSearchGetStepDirection()
1064 PetscErrorCode TaoLineSearchGetFullStepObjective(TaoLineSearch ls, PetscReal *f_fullstep) in TaoLineSearchGetFullStepObjective()
1090 PetscErrorCode TaoLineSearchSetVariableBounds(TaoLineSearch ls, Vec xl, Vec xu) in TaoLineSearchSetVariableBounds()
1120 PetscErrorCode TaoLineSearchSetInitialStepLength(TaoLineSearch ls, PetscReal s) in TaoLineSearchSetInitialStepLength()
1144 PetscErrorCode TaoLineSearchGetStepLength(TaoLineSearch ls, PetscReal *s) in TaoLineSearchGetStepLength()
1182 PetscErrorCode TaoLineSearchRegister(const char sname[], PetscErrorCode (*func)(TaoLineSearch)) in TaoLineSearchRegister() argument
1210 PetscErrorCode TaoLineSearchAppendOptionsPrefix(TaoLineSearch ls, const char p[]) in TaoLineSearchAppendOptionsPrefix()
1231 PetscErrorCode TaoLineSearchGetOptionsPrefix(TaoLineSearch ls, const char *p[]) in TaoLineSearchGetOptionsPrefix()
1269 PetscErrorCode TaoLineSearchSetOptionsPrefix(TaoLineSearch ls, const char p[]) in TaoLineSearchSetOptionsPrefix()